Motorcycle Club supporting Military, EMS and Fire Firefighters (active or retired) in 2024, it will be our Capital Chapter's 15th Anniversary and we have been nominated to host next years Club wide BBQ. It is typically a 4 day event starting on Wed PM and ends Sun AM. Member will coming from various chapters across Canada and US. We are a non-profit club and 100% of raised money or items are donated to families in need.

Ambush Army Biography
Famous for their live shows, Ambush has built an intensely loyal fan base in Eastern Ontario and Western Quebec. The Ambush Army is a quarter of a million fans strong and still growing! Performing to captivate crowds of all ages.
In 2006 Ambush was crowned champions of the CMT reality series "Plucked." Being part of the series allowed the band to shoot their first ever video for the Country Music News top 20 song "This Could Be The Night." In the show's finale, Ambush garnered over 50% of the total fan votes cast in winning, which allowed the band to shoot a follow up video for their hauntingly beautiful song "In This Room."
Ambush has been recognized by the Canadian music industry with multiple nominations for Canadian Country Music Association awards, including: Independent Group or Duo of the Year (2006). Independent Group or Duo of the Year (2007) & Group or Duo of the Year (2007).
Soon, the world will know what their legions of fans have known for years: Ambush is raw energy, sheer entertainment, and just plain fun!
